@An-Da: You are using the wrong zones, mate!

NZ@McD ist a WPA2 Password protected Zone (McDonalds Italy). It will only work, if your AccessPoint has the same Password the original Zone has.

"Nintendo Zone": There's no such Zone!

The only Zones that work without a Password (Warning: you have to configure your AP to NO SECURITY! You can only use MAC filter) are:

attwifi
noasp01
noasp02
Boingo Hotspot
boingo hotspot
ATL-Wi-Fi
NintendoSpotPass1
NintendoSpotPass2
Nintendo_Zone1
Toronto Pearson Wi-Fi
McDonalds Free WiFi
AWG-WiFi
CLT Free WiFi
IND_PUBLIC_WiFi
LAX-WiFi
MIA-WiFi
RDU Free WiFi
San.Diego.Airport.Free.WIFI
flysacramento
LANOIA_FREE_WIFI

I got the most Hits with "Nintendo_Zone1".
These are only for Streetpass-Relay. None of these feature Nintendo Zone Content, because Nintendo shut them all down. These are only used by users from Home. So you will see some Miis over and over.

Streetpass Relay works like this:
SSID & MAC are send to Nintendo. They give you the last 6 Streetpasses that have the same combination. This is send via your AP. It's just a matter of the users at home all choosing the same SSID and the same MAC. If you are using a Password protected SSID (without the right password) the 3DS can't connect to Nintendo = No Streetpasses.

To get a "real" Zone you have to have the Passwords for these Zones.

For router users it is actually does not matter which addresses are, what does mater is using the same addresses for attwifi SSID, since in tha Americas region streetpas data are bound to MAC address and only shared between only on StreetPass Weekends (Unlike in Europe, where streetpass data was shared between MACs, can't say for sure now)
So, if everyone on GBATEMP was using this list with the recommended SSID, you'll get more. List 49 is for spotted real attwifi points, but this is data collected for several years and noone knows which is actually still have a physical access point, so, again, the more people using list 49, the more streetpasses you'll get.

Using the same addresses for Windows and router are useless:
- SSID differs (Windows requires password-protected SSID)
- MAC alters (Windows CAN'T set MAC address of the actual physical adapter and also in most cases alters the lowest octet of MAC address)

Don't forget, there was a firmware updete recently that means some time must pass to refresh streetpass data, since looks data left by previous firmware is ignored.
